Seizure disorder evaluation based on intracranial pressure and patient motion
First Claim
1. A method comprising:
- receiving, by one or more processors and from a pressure sensor, a pressure signal indicative intracranial pressure of a patient;
determining, with the one or more processors and based on the pressure signal, a trend in the intracranial pressure over time;
determining, with the one or more processors, a change in a seizure disorder of the patient based on the determined trend;
generating, with the one or more processors, an intracranial pressure indication in response to determining the change in the seizure disorder; and
controlling, with the one or more processors, a medical device to deliver therapy to the patient based on the determined change in the seizure disorder of the patient.

Abstract
Intracranial pressure of a patient may be monitored in order to evaluate a seizure disorder. In some examples, trends in the intracranial pressure over time may be monitored, e.g., to detect changes to the patient'"'"'s condition. In addition, in some examples, a seizure metric may be generated for a detected seizure based on sensed intracranial pressures. The seizure metric may indicate, for example, an average, median, or highest relative intracranial pressure value observed during a seizure, a percent change from a baseline value during the seizure, or the time for the intracranial pressure to return to a baseline state after the occurrence of a seizure. In addition to or instead of intracranial pressure, patient motion or posture may be monitored in order to assess the patient'"'"'s seizure disorder. For example, a seizure type or severity may be determined based on patient motion sensed during a seizure.
